Is the pope a catechist

Yes, he is a catechist. He might be considered the lead teacher or principal. It is a prime responsibility to assure that what is being taught is in line with Catholic Doctrine. He is assisted in this by all bishops around the world.

What is the role of catechist?

Roman Catholic AnswerIn the Catholic Church, the role of the Catechist is to give instruction in Catholic doctrine, especially in mission lands, or among people who are not baptized or who are dechristianized. Since the Second Vatican Council it is used for all those trained to teach the faith in their parishes.

What is the role of a catechist?

A catechist is responsible for teaching the principles of the Christian faith to individuals, often within a religious education program. They guide and instruct students in understanding the beliefs, rituals, and practices of their faith tradition. Catechists help individuals deepen their spiritual knowledge and foster a strong connection to their religious community.
